9-Mar Numbers 23-24 1 Cor. 1-2 Psalms 36-40 Proverbs 9

Num 23:25-30 (NIV) 25 Then Balak said to Balaam, "Neither curse them at all nor bless them at all!" 26 Balaam answered, "Did I not tell you I must do whatever the Lord says?" 27 Then Balak said to Balaam, "Come, let me take you to another place. Perhaps it will please God to let you curse them for me from there." 28 And Balak took Balaam to the top of Peor, overlooking the wasteland. 29 Balaam said, "Build me seven altars here, and prepare seven bulls and seven rams for me." 30 Balak did as Balaam had said, and offered a bull and a ram on each altar.


I don't like Balaam! This turkey was willing to play with the enemy, who tried to exploit his gifts.  Balak tried to use God's prophet against the Israelites to curse them so Balak could go in and destroy them.  What in the world was Balaam doing there with God's sworn enemy, going with him to different vantage points to try to get a negative word of cursing against God's people?  Balaam evidently liked the offerings that were being given to him on the way.

Watch out for the Balaam spirit.  Don't play with it, don't put yourself in the shoes of Balaam, and don't ever attempt to use your gift for personal gain, self fulfillment, or for an offering to help you financially!  Though Balaam did not curse Israel, he showed contempt for God and God's people by being willing to go with the enemy and prophecy from different vantage points.  He just couldn't get a good curse going, but he was willing.  Thank God that He arrested Balaam's mouth and would not allow him to speak against Israel.

Today, Balaam is everywhere.  People have no fear of God, God's people, Israel, the church of Jesus, Jews, Christians, etc.  They spew vile, gall, and bitterness towards God and His plan for mankind.  They will do anything possible to destroy all that is good, all that is from God, and which God loves.  Many destroyers want God's curse to come upon the family, fathers, husbands, prosperity, children and babies, and anything God considers holy.  

Don't play into their hand.  Don't associate or fellowship with their works of darkness, but rather reprove and expose them.
